[ddk] Add zxlog_level_enabled(...)

Add a small macro which allows drivers to test to see if a given log
level is currently enabled.

+// zxlog_level_enabled_etc(...) is an internal macro which tests to see if a
+// given log level is currently enabled.  Users should not use this macro, they
+// should use zxlog_level_enabled(...) instead.
+#define zxlog_level_enabled_etc(flag) \
+    (((flag & ZX_LOG_LEVEL_MASK) & __zircon_driver_rec__.log_flags) != 0)
+
+// zxlog_level_enabled(...) provides a way for a driver to test to see if a
+// particular log level is currently enabled.  This allows for patterns where a
+// driver might want to log something at trace or spew level, but the something
+// that they want to log might involve a computation or for loop which cannot be
+// embedded into the log macro and therefor disabled without cost.
+//
+// Example:
+// if (zxlog_level_enabled(TRACE)) {
+//     zxlogf(TRACE, "Scatter gather table has %u entries\n", sg_table.count);
+//     for (uint32_t i = 0; i < sg_table.count; ++i) {
+//         zxlogf(TRACE, "[%u] : 0x%08x, %u\n",
+//                i, sg_table.entry[i].base, sg_table.entry[i].base);
+//     }
+// }
+#define zxlog_level_enabled(flag) zxlog_level_enabled_etc(DDK_LOG_##flag)
